What Are Shipping Containers?
Shipping containers are big standardized units developed to carry goods efficiently throughout numerous modes of transportation, consisting of ships, trains, and trucks. They are available in various sizes, primarily:
20-foot containers (20' x 8' x 8.5')40-foot containers (40' x 8' x 8.5')40-foot high cube containers (40' x 8' x 9.5')
While 20-foot and 40-foot containers control the industry, 30-foot containers do exist however are less common.
Existence of 30 Ft Shipping Containers1. Schedule and Use Cases
30-foot shipping containers are fairly unusual compared to their 20-foot and 40-foot equivalents. However, they can be discovered in numerous ways:
Custom Fabricated Containers: Some makers use the choice of custom-made sizes, including 30 feet. This is typically more pricey than basic sizes due to the additional fabrication required.
Modified Containers: It is also possible to purchase a 40-foot container and modify it to produce a 30-foot space. This can be helpful for particular applications, such as developing work spaces, storage units, or portable workplaces.
Specialty Containers: Certain providers may provide specialized containers that fall in between the basic sizes, particularly in niche markets or for specific markets.
2. Measurements and Specifications
The basic measurements of a shipping container differ based on the type. Below is a comparative table detailing the dimensions of standard 20 ft, 30 ft, and 40 ft shipping containers:
Container TypeLength (ft)Width (ft)Height (ft)Volume (cu ft)Weight Capacity (pounds)20 Ft Container2088.51,16548,00030 Ft Container3088.51,74548,00040 Ft Container4088.52,39060,000
Keep in mind: The weight capability may differ based upon container condition and design.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. Are 30-ft shipping containers simple to find?
They are harder to discover than 20-ft and 40-ft containers. Custom or customized containers might require to be bought from specialized producers.
2. How do I get a 30-ft shipping container?
You can inquire at container distributors or manufacturers who might use custom-made fabrication. Be prepared for potentially longer lead times and greater expenses compared to basic containers.
3. What are the typical usages for a 30-ft shipping container?
Common uses consist of portable offices, on-site storage, mobile retail outlets, and even homes. Their distinct size makes them ideal for different applications that require a bit more space without needing a complete 40-foot container.
4. Is customizing a 40-ft container to 30-ft economical?
Modifying a 40-ft container can be affordable depending upon the modifications needed. The cost will vary based upon the level of work required and the regional market for container adjustment services.
5. Can I have a 30-ft high cube container?
Yes, some manufacturers can produce a 30-ft high cube container, which uses extra height. This setup is better for storing larger products or creating comfy interior spaces.
